Dans un approvisionnement énergétique décentralisé utilisant des ressources renouvelables, l’utilisation du biogaz issu de la digestion anaérobie gagne en importance en raison de sa teneur élevée en méthane et de son large éventail d’applications. Le biogaz contient 50 à 55 % de méthane, 40 à 45 % de dioxyde de carbone et des traces de sulfure d’hydrogène. Actuellement, le biogaz est principalement utilisé dans la production de chaleur et d’électricité à petite et moyenne échelle. Cependant, la forte teneur en dioxyde de carbone réduit le pouvoir calorifique du combustible et limite ainsi la puissance maximale du moteur. Les traces de sulfure d’hydrogène produisent de l’acide sulfurique, qui corrode l’intérieur des tuyaux, des raccords, etc. Par conséquent, au lieu de brûler directement le biogaz, il est plus intéressant d’éliminer le dioxyde de carbone et le sulfure d’hydrogène et d’utiliser le biométhane (issu du biogaz) pour la combustion dans les moteurs à combustion interne, pour la production d’électricité et pour les applications thermiques.
